Thanks for the great ideas, I am definnetly printing out the contents of this thread and taking it with me.
Unfortunatelly, I will be in Prague for only 3 days (with the help of the infamous NYC - VCE fare), so having read this thread I am already thinking regarding when I can come back.
As far as the Hotel, I was able to get the Renaissance Prague for $70/night on Priceline